How can teams utilize customer complaints as a valuable source of feedback to drive continuous improvement and enhance their competitive advantage in the market?
Teams can utilize customer complaints as a valuable source of feedback by actively listening to and addressing customer concerns. By analyzing patterns in complaints, teams can identify areas for improvement and make necessary changes to enhance their products or services. This feedback loop can help teams stay ahead of the competition by continuously improving and meeting customer needs more effectively. This proactive approach can also help build customer loyalty and trust, ultimately strengthening the team's competitive advantage in the market.
